In 19th-century China jars like this would have held wines, foods, and other consumable items. The combination of an irregular surface with a subtle ridged pattern along the side gives this tall vessel an understated sculptural presence. Spots of the vessel's terracotta form peeks through the crazed, earth-tone glaze to provide a unique texture rich with character.
